FIRE BRIGADES' BILL.
By Telegraph—Press Association. WELLINGTON, October 14. The Cjty Council to-night discussed the Fire Brigades' Bill. It was decided to make a recommendation that the. Government contribution should be increased to one-fifth and that borrowing powers for fire brigade purposes be given to Councils. The Council 'resolved—"That the system of fire brigades being under the management of the City Council is preferable to the substituted system, and the Council is of opinion that V\ ellington should be exempted from the operations of the Act."
